Hepatoencephalopathy (HE) is a common severe decompensation in end stage liver diseases and resulted to the need of liver transplantation (LT). Pretransplant HE markedly impacts recipient outcomes after liver transplantation. HE in acute on chronic liver failure (ACLF) is categorized to type C HE. Hyperammonemia and systemic inflammation have been reported to contribute its development. Continuous renal replacement therapy (CRRT) has been shown great benefits in ACLF patients with HE. Intraoperative CRRT in LT also showed benefits but feasibility was much concerned. Our preliminary retrospective data showed that early CRRT (eCRRT) after LT reduced consciousness recovery time, ventilation days and post-transplant infection rate. This open label, parallel randomized trial will observe the effect on consciousness recovery when initiating CRRT early (eCRRT) in the post-transplant period in recipients with ACLF and overt HE. The CRRT safety and ventilation days, infection, mortality and ICU stay will also be measured.

eCRRT was define as: 1. Initiated within the first 24 post-transplant hours; 2. High volume (35-50ml/kg) hemofiltration; 3. Continuous at least 12 hours per day for 3 days; 4. Standard treatment
Consciousness recovery time
The period from post-transplant immediate to the time when the patient have the first spontaneous eye opening and proper motor response to commands.
Time frame: From the immediate to 30 days after liver transplantation
